The fishing knife is the angler's versatile tool: it preps bait (cutting sardines, octopus), guts harvest fish, cuts braid in an emergency, frees a hook stuck in waders' rubber. A good 440C-equivalent stainless steel blade keeps its edge despite use and saltwater contact.
You will find fixed knives for prep and gutting (10 to 18 cm blades, anti-slip rubberised handles), folding clip knives for safe transport (7 to 10 cm blades), flexible filleting knives for processing catches (trout, sea bass), fine-pointed bait knives for precise cutting (squid, octopus), and multi-function bivouac knives.
